Overcoming Flow Measurement Challenges In Wet Gas And Open Stack, Rain-Down Installations | By Eric Wible, Director of Engineering, Fluid Components International (FCI) | Wet gas is a challenge to measure in a number of industries, including those with combustible gases that represent a safety hazard. In the laboratory, today’s air/gas flow sensors and measurement technologies operate at their highest accuracy and greatest reliability in air or gas free of moisture, droplets, particulates, etc. The real industrial world, however, is a much different environment where moisture can be entrapped in one form or another in air or gas flow streams with variable gas compositions and flow rates. |
